About the Trust


Sheffield Children's NHS Foundation Trust is one of only three dedicated children's hospital trusts in the UK and provides integrated healthcare for children and young people, including community and mental health care as well as acute and specialist services.

We provide a full range of services for residents of Sheffield and South Yorkshire as well as specialised services for patients from across the United Kingdom.


What you'll be responsible for:


  • Responsibility for supporting several highlevel meetings
  • Preparatory work such as premeetings, generating agenda, quality controlling reports
  • Drafting reports as required
  • Attending meetings and monitoring the governance requirements for the meeting
  • Postmeeting activity such as drafting minutes, circulating and following up on actions.
